Buy Commercial LicenseGo to –>HD FLV Player –>XML–>Playlist.xml and then replace the video URL path there with your video’s URL. In case if you have a HD format of the video too, then you can paste the corresponding link in the hdpath and give hd=?true?. If you want to put multiple videos, copy the set of code of the first video you have put and paste below the latter, after which you can replace the video URL with the URLs of the respective, following videos.
Go to Admin-Media-HDFLV Player and click Add Video and choose from Upload file/YouTube URL/Custom URL and then upload according to the respective methods in each. After this, go to Posts- and use this html tag to upload video in the post: tag [hdplay id=3 playlistid=2 width=400 height=400 ] or [hdplay playlistid=2 ] or [hdplay id=3 ] (The size of the video player can be adjusted however you want it to be, by giving the respective units for height and width. And you can also set the id by which determines the post in which the video will play.)
Go to Admin–>Components–>HD FLV Player–>Videos–>New Video and then choose from Upload file/YouTube URL/Custom URL and then upload according to the respective methods in each. Fill in the remaining entries such as ‘Description’, ‘Title’ etc according to you and Save.

HD FLV Player supports all popular web video formats such as: mp3, flv, mp4, m4v, m4a, mov, mp4v, f4v.

Yes HD FLV Player functions perfect in HTML5 playback mode, wherever Flash doesn’t work, such as in the operating systems of iPhone, iPad etc.
You can avail HTML5 support for your HD FLV Player by embedding your content with the <video> tag and wiring the player to it. You will get to select between Flash or HTML5 as the primary playback mode and the player by itself will fall back to the other mode when needed.
